@@ -0,0 +1,272 @@ | ||
/* | ||
* Interface for NOR flash driver whose high address lines are latched | ||
* | ||
* Copyright © 2000 Nicolas Pitre <nico@cam.org> | ||
* Copyright © 2005-2008 Analog Devices Inc. | ||
* Copyright © 2008 MontaVista Software, Inc. <source@mvista.com> | ||
* | ||
* This file is licensed under the terms of the GNU General Public License | ||
* version 2. This program is licensed "as is" without any warranty of any | ||
* kind, whether express or implied. | ||
*/ | ||
|
||
#include <linux/init.h> | ||
#include <linux/kernel.h> | ||
#include <linux/module.h> | ||
#include <linux/mtd/mtd.h> | ||
#include <linux/mtd/map.h> | ||
#include <linux/mtd/partitions.h> | ||
#include <linux/platform_device.h> | ||
#include <linux/mtd/latch-addr-flash.h> | ||
#include <linux/slab.h> | ||
|
||
#define DRIVER_NAME "latch-addr-flash" | ||
|
||
struct latch_addr_flash_info { | ||
struct mtd_info *mtd; | ||
struct map_info map; | ||
struct resource *res; | ||
|
||
void (*set_window)(unsigned long offset, void *data); | ||
void *data; | ||
|
||
/* cache; could be found out of res */ | ||
unsigned long win_mask; | ||
|
||
int nr_parts; | ||
struct mtd_partition *parts; | ||
|
||
spinlock_t lock; | ||
}; | ||
|
||
static map_word lf_read(struct map_info *map, unsigned long ofs) | ||
{ | ||
struct latch_addr_flash_info *info; | ||
map_word datum; | ||
|
||
info = (struct latch_addr_flash_info *)map->map_priv_1; | ||
|
||
spin_lock(&info->lock); | ||
|
||
info->set_window(ofs, info->data); | ||
datum = inline_map_read(map, info->win_mask & ofs); | ||
|
||
spin_unlock(&info->lock); | ||
|
||
return datum; | ||
} | ||
|
||
static void lf_write(struct map_info *map, map_word datum, unsigned long ofs) | ||
{ | ||
struct latch_addr_flash_info *info; | ||
|
||
info = (struct latch_addr_flash_info *)map->map_priv_1; | ||
|
||
spin_lock(&info->lock); | ||
|
||
info->set_window(ofs, info->data); | ||
inline_map_write(map, datum, info->win_mask & ofs); | ||
|
||
spin_unlock(&info->lock); | ||
} | ||
|
||
static void lf_copy_from(struct map_info *map, void *to, | ||
unsigned long from, ssize_t len) | ||
{ | ||
struct latch_addr_flash_info *info = | ||
(struct latch_addr_flash_info *) map->map_priv_1; | ||
unsigned n; | ||
|
||
while (len > 0) { | ||
n = info->win_mask + 1 - (from & info->win_mask); | ||
if (n > len) | ||
n = len; | ||
|
||
spin_lock(&info->lock); | ||
|
||
info->set_window(from, info->data); | ||
memcpy_fromio(to, map->virt + (from & info->win_mask), n); | ||
|
||
spin_unlock(&info->lock); | ||
|
||
to += n; | ||
from += n; | ||
len -= n; | ||
} | ||
} | ||
|
||
static char *rom_probe_types[] = { "cfi_probe", NULL }; | ||
|
||
static char *part_probe_types[] = { "cmdlinepart", NULL }; | ||
|
||
static int latch_addr_flash_remove(struct platform_device *dev) | ||
{ | ||
struct latch_addr_flash_info *info; | ||
struct latch_addr_flash_data *latch_addr_data; | ||
|
||
info = platform_get_drvdata(dev); | ||
if (info == NULL) | ||
return 0; | ||
platform_set_drvdata(dev, NULL); | ||
|
||
latch_addr_data = dev->dev.platform_data; | ||
|
||
if (info->mtd != NULL) { | ||
if (mtd_has_partitions()) { | ||
if (info->nr_parts) { | ||
del_mtd_partitions(info->mtd); | ||
kfree(info->parts); | ||
} else if (latch_addr_data->nr_parts) { | ||
del_mtd_partitions(info->mtd); | ||
} else { | ||
del_mtd_device(info->mtd); | ||
} | ||
} else { | ||
del_mtd_device(info->mtd); | ||
} | ||
map_destroy(info->mtd); | ||
} | ||
|
||
if (info->map.virt != NULL) | ||
iounmap(info->map.virt); | ||
|
||
if (info->res != NULL) | ||
release_mem_region(info->res->start, resource_size(info->res)); | ||
|
||
kfree(info); | ||
|
||
if (latch_addr_data->done) | ||
latch_addr_data->done(latch_addr_data->data); | ||
|
||
return 0; | ||
} | ||
|
||
static int __devinit latch_addr_flash_probe(struct platform_device *dev) | ||
{ | ||
struct latch_addr_flash_data *latch_addr_data; | ||
struct latch_addr_flash_info *info; | ||
resource_size_t win_base = dev->resource->start; | ||
resource_size_t win_size = resource_size(dev->resource); | ||
char **probe_type; | ||
int chipsel; | ||
int err; | ||
|
||
latch_addr_data = dev->dev.platform_data; | ||
if (latch_addr_data == NULL) | ||
return -ENODEV; | ||
|
||
pr_notice("latch-addr platform flash device: %#llx byte " | ||
"window at %#.8llx\n", | ||
(unsigned long long)win_size, (unsigned long long)win_base); | ||
|
||
chipsel = dev->id; | ||
|
||
if (latch_addr_data->init) { | ||
err = latch_addr_data->init(latch_addr_data->data, chipsel); | ||
if (err != 0) | ||
return err; | ||
} | ||
|
||
info = kzalloc(sizeof(struct latch_addr_flash_info), GFP_KERNEL); | ||
if (info == NULL) { | ||
err = -ENOMEM; | ||
goto done; | ||
} | ||
|
||
platform_set_drvdata(dev, info); | ||
|
||
info->res = request_mem_region(win_base, win_size, DRIVER_NAME); | ||
if (info->res == NULL) { | ||
dev_err(&dev->dev, "Could not reserve memory region\n"); | ||
err = -EBUSY; | ||
goto free_info; | ||
} | ||
|
||
info->map.name = DRIVER_NAME; | ||
info->map.size = latch_addr_data->size; | ||
info->map.bankwidth = latch_addr_data->width; | ||
|
||
info->map.phys = NO_XIP; | ||
info->map.virt = ioremap(win_base, win_size); | ||
if (!info->map.virt) { | ||
err = -ENOMEM; | ||
goto free_res; | ||
} | ||
|
||
info->map.map_priv_1 = (unsigned long)info; | ||
|
||
info->map.read = lf_read; | ||
info->map.copy_from = lf_copy_from; | ||
info->map.write = lf_write; | ||
info->set_window = latch_addr_data->set_window; | ||
info->data = latch_addr_data->data; | ||
info->win_mask = win_size - 1; | ||
|
||
spin_lock_init(&info->lock); | ||
|
||
for (probe_type = rom_probe_types; !info->mtd && *probe_type; | ||
probe_type++) | ||
info->mtd = do_map_probe(*probe_type, &info->map); | ||
|
||
if (info->mtd == NULL) { | ||
dev_err(&dev->dev, "map_probe failed\n"); | ||
err = -ENODEV; | ||
goto iounmap; | ||
} | ||
info->mtd->owner = THIS_MODULE; | ||
|
||
if (mtd_has_partitions()) { | ||
|
||
err = parse_mtd_partitions(info->mtd, | ||
(const char **)part_probe_types, | ||
&info->parts, 0); | ||
if (err > 0) { | ||
add_mtd_partitions(info->mtd, info->parts, err); | ||
return 0; | ||
} | ||
if (latch_addr_data->nr_parts) { | ||
pr_notice("Using latch-addr-flash partition information\n"); | ||
add_mtd_partitions(info->mtd, latch_addr_data->parts, | ||
latch_addr_data->nr_parts); | ||
return 0; | ||
} | ||
} | ||
add_mtd_device(info->mtd); | ||
return 0; | ||
|
||
iounmap: | ||
iounmap(info->map.virt); | ||
free_res: | ||
release_mem_region(info->res->start, resource_size(info->res)); | ||
free_info: | ||
kfree(info); | ||
done: | ||
if (latch_addr_data->done) | ||
latch_addr_data->done(latch_addr_data->data); | ||
return err; | ||
} | ||
|
||
static struct platform_driver latch_addr_flash_driver = { | ||
.probe = latch_addr_flash_probe, | ||
.remove = __devexit_p(latch_addr_flash_remove), | ||
.driver = { | ||
.name = DRIVER_NAME, | ||
}, | ||
}; | ||
|
||
static int __init latch_addr_flash_init(void) | ||
{ | ||
return platform_driver_register(&latch_addr_flash_driver); | ||
} | ||
module_init(latch_addr_flash_init); | ||
|
||
static void __exit latch_addr_flash_exit(void) | ||
{ | ||
platform_driver_unregister(&latch_addr_flash_driver); | ||
} | ||
module_exit(latch_addr_flash_exit); | ||
|
||
MODULE_AUTHOR("David Griego <dgriego@mvista.com>"); | ||
MODULE_DESCRIPTION("MTD map driver for flashes addressed physically with upper " | ||
"address lines being set board specifically"); | ||
MODULE_LICENSE("GPL v2"); |

@@ -0,0 +1,29 @@ | ||
/* | ||
* Interface for NOR flash driver whose high address lines are latched | ||
* | ||
* Copyright © 2008 MontaVista Software, Inc. <source@mvista.com> | ||
* | ||
* This file is licensed under the terms of the GNU General Public License | ||
* version 2. This program is licensed "as is" without any warranty of any | ||
* kind, whether express or implied. | ||
*/ | ||
#ifndef __LATCH_ADDR_FLASH__ | ||
#define __LATCH_ADDR_FLASH__ | ||
|
||
struct map_info; | ||
struct mtd_partition; | ||
|
||
struct latch_addr_flash_data { | ||
unsigned int width; | ||
unsigned int size; | ||
|
||
int (*init)(void *data, int cs); | ||
void (*done)(void *data); | ||
void (*set_window)(unsigned long offset, void *data); | ||
void *data; | ||
|
||
unsigned int nr_parts; | ||
struct mtd_partition *parts; | ||
}; | ||
|
||
#endif |
